The Good

  • Instant Gratification: Scratch cards provide immediate results, allowing players to see if they’ve won right after purchase.
  • Variety of Games: There are numerous scratch card options available, often with different themes and prize levels.
  • High RTP: Many scratch cards boast a return to player (RTP) percentage of around 85-95%, meaning players can expect to get back a good portion of their stakes over time.
  • Affordable Entry: Scratch cards can be purchased for as little as £1, making them accessible to a wide range of players.

The Bad

  • Wagering Requirements: Some bonuses related to scratch cards may come with wagering requirements of up to 35x, which can make it challenging to cash out winnings.
  • Limited Winning Potential: Unlike other games like slots or table games, the upper limit for winnings on scratch cards can be relatively low, often capped at a few thousand pounds.
  • House Edge: Scratch cards generally have a house edge that can range from 5% to 15%, meaning the odds are often in favour of the house.

The Ugly

  • Addictive Nature: The instant win format can lead to impulsive buying and potential gambling addiction, making it important to set limits.
  • Poor Value for Money: Many scratch cards have a low probability of winning significant prizes, which can lead to disappointment.
  • Misleading Promotions: Some scratch card promotions may not clearly outline the odds of winning, potentially luring players into spending more without understanding their chances.
